Web3交互测试,保障区块链应用体验的质量守门人
在Web3浪潮下,区块链应用正从概念走向落地,而交互测试作为其质量保障的核心环节,正成为开发者与用户关注的焦点,不同于传统Web应用的测试逻辑,Web3交互测试聚焦于区块链特性,确保应用在去中心化环境中的功能、安全与体验稳定性,堪称连接用户与链上世界的“质量守门人”。
核心目标:从“能用”到“好用”的全面验证
Web3交互测试的首要任务是验证应用与区块链网络的“对话能力”,这包括确认用户操作(如钱包连接、交易签名、NFT铸造)能否准确触发链上事件,以及链上数据(如余额、交易状态、智能合约状态)能否实时、正确地反馈到前端界面,当用户在DeFi应用中执行“质押”操作时,测试需确保:前端能正确调用智能合约的质押函数、交易能成功上链、质押后的余额实时更新、且过程中无Gas费估算错误或交易失败提示异常。
